Hello, Eleanor here with a brown paper bag book of a rather special holiday.
When the photos you have taken are of something or somewhere that is a 'one off', there's no need for too much fancy embellishment, so the small format, and simple fibres, ribbons, and silk flowers in this mini-book were just enough, without distracting from the memories of the trip. I tried to match them to the photos where possible, and let the pictures and simple titling tell the story.
Each bag was folded in half, and a photo on a tag inserted into each opening.
I also slit the gusset end of each bag to allow insertion of a second tag. The tags all have some means of pulling out.
The gussets lift to reveal a little more of each page, too.
